Stupidity As a Political Statement

Where ignorance is bliss, 'tis folly to be wise. ~ Thomas Gray, English poet (1742)
Republicans are rapidly embracing stupidity as a life goal. In 2015, more than half of Republicans believed that colleges and universities have a positive effect on the country. Today, that number has plunged to just 36%. (source: Pew Research)
